Jharkhand B.Ed Entrance Draws 45,000+ Aspirants Across 94 Centres

The Jharkhand Combined Entrance Competitive Examination Board (JCECEB) successfully conducted the Jharkhand B.Ed Entrance Examination 2026 on Sunday across 94 centres statewide. More than 45,000 candidates appeared for the test, competing for admission to nearly 13,600 seats available in 136 government and private B.Ed colleges. Ranchi recorded the highest participation, with 30 examination centres set up across the city.

The two-hour examination, carrying 100 marks, was conducted under strict security arrangements and continuous monitoring to ensure a fair and malpractice-free process. Candidates were required to carry valid admit cards and photo identification, while mobile phones, smartwatches, calculators, and other electronic devices were strictly prohibited.

The question paper included sections on Hindi, English, Teaching Aptitude, and Reasoning, with negative marking applicable for incorrect answers. Authorities deployed magistrates, police personnel, invigilators, and flying squads across centres. The examination results will determine admissions for the upcoming academic session in Jharkhand’s B.Ed institutions.
